Role Overview
We are seeking a driven and experienced Account Executive (AE) to expand NayaOne's footprint in the U.S. insurance sector, with a focus on large Property & Casualty and Life insurance carriers.
This Account Executive role is focused on developing new accounts with top 30 P&C and Life insurance carriers (Progressive, Allstate, Hartford, MetLife, etc.), engaging senior executives, and driving adoption of NayaOne's platform. As a key member of our sales team, you will play a pivotal role in growing our U.S. insurance presence and accelerating digital transformation for some of the world's most established insurance institutions.
This is a greenfield territory with massive opportunity - we know the messaging works, we need bandwidth to pursue the market.
Key Responsibilities
Build and manage a pipeline of new opportunities within large insurance carriers.
Develop trusted relationships with C-level (CTOs, CIO, CDAO) and senior executives (EVP, SVP) in target accounts across Innovation, Technology, Risk, and Operations functions.
Organize and meet with key stakeholders, partners, and decision-makers both online and in-person.
Own the full sales cycle: prospecting, qualifying, solution-selling, negotiating, and implementation hand-offs to our account management teams.
Maintain 3x pipeline coverage ratio ($6M+ pipeline for $2M quota) through disciplined and KPI-driven prospecting
Navigate complex procurement, legal review, risk committees, and security reviews typical of 6-9 month enterprise sales cycles.
Drive deals to close without requiring formal POCs when possible (POCs can add 3-12 months to deal cycles).
Drive and leverage account-based campaigns and events.
Partner with product and solutions teams to ensure client needs are mapped to NayaOne's platform capabilities.
Meet and exceed quarterly and annual sales targets for new logo acquisition and revenue growth.
Provide accurate forecasting and maintain CRM hygiene
Represent NayaOne at industry events, conferences, and client meetings at conferences such as Money 20/20, InsurTech Connect, Google Cloud Next, AWS re:Invent and segment-specific events that focus on topics such as digital insurance innovation, claims modernization, and AI adoption.

Metrics of Success
Achievement of quarterly and annual sales quotas ($1.5-2M annually)
Ramp to full productivity within 60-90 days (prospecting independently, running calls with technical resources, building qualified pipeline)
Post-ramp: establish land relationships with multiple tier-1 carriers and maintain 3x+ pipeline coverage
Pipeline generation and deal progression velocity (stage velocity tracking)
Multi-stakeholder engagement at senior levels - New logo acquisition and contribution to NayaOne's brand visibility in insurance sector
